CULLMAN, Ala. – The Dripping Springs Chapter of the Daughters of the American Revolution recognized several groups in Cullman on National First Responders Day, which was Oct. 28.

Snack baskets were presented to the Cullman Police Department, Cullman Fire Rescue, Cullman County Sheriff’s Office and Cullman County dispatchers, in honor of their care and protection of our community, by DAR members Athelia Gibbs, Anita Winslow and Chapter Regent Cathy Shallal.

Said the DAR, National First Responders Day is a day set aside to honor the courage, sacrifice and service of our nation’s firefighters, law enforcement officers, dispatchers, paramedics and emergency medical personnel. They are the first on the scene in emergencies. They run toward danger, not away from it. They are the backbone of public safety.
